Early 1900’s era home located in a quiet and picturesque neighborhood that is walking distance to the Seawall and the Strand Historic District. Charming folk victorian home features original architectural details including 10' exposed wood ceilings, 8" baseboard, transom windows, and exposed brick chimney. Updates include vinyl plank flooring, new interior doors, new kitchen cabinets & backsplash, granite countertops, vinyl windows, stainless appliances, new faucets, chandeliers, ceiling fans, hardi exterior siding, Ring security cameras, outdoor shower, HVAC, new wiring, & pex plumbing. The floor plan boasts a wonderful open kitchen/family room perfect for gathering. Flexible layout with 4 spacious bedrooms & 2 bathrooms can be setup as 1 or 2 unit STR. Rear bedroom with ensuite bath and separate HVAC would make a great mother-in-law apt or home office. Three patios for relaxing and entertaining guests. Parking in front & rear. Plenty of space to add garage with alley access.
